在使用共享虚拟主机时,您可能会遇到服务器资源被大量占用的情况,这可能是由于邮件队列中的未发送邮件过多所导致的。这些堆积如山的邮件不仅会拖慢您的网站速度,还可能引发其他问题。定期清理邮件队列对于确保服务器平稳运行至关重要。
确定是否有积压的邮件
要检查当前是否有积压的邮件。可以通过SSH连接到服务器,然后输入命令”mailq”来查看当前的邮件队列情况。如果发现有很多未处理的邮件,就需要采取措施进行清理了。
通过控制面板清空邮件队列
大多数托管服务提供商都提供了易于使用的图形界面控制面板(例如cPanel),用户可以在其中管理各种设置,包括电子邮件。如果您使用的是这样的平台,那么可以尝试以下步骤:
1. 登录到您的控制面板;
2. 找到“邮件”或“Email”相关的选项;
3. 寻找有关“邮件队列”的功能,并选择相应的操作按钮以清除队列。
通过SSH直接操作
对于那些熟悉Linux命令行的人来说,还可以通过SSH登录到服务器并手动执行相关命令来清空邮件队列。具体方法如下:
1. 使用SSH客户端软件(如PuTTY)连接至您的服务器;
2. 输入用户名和密码完成身份验证过程;
3. 在终端窗口中输入特定于您所使用的邮件传输代理(MTA)的命令,比如Postfix、Exim等。如果是Postfix,您可以输入:postsuper -d ALL。
4. 确认所有待发邮件已被成功删除后退出SSH会话。
注意事项
需要注意的是,在执行上述任何一种清空邮件队列的操作之前,请务必确认这些未发送的邮件是可以被安全丢弃的。因为一旦执行了清空操作,所有的邮件都将被永久性地移除,无法恢复。频繁出现大量未发送邮件可能意味着存在配置错误或其他潜在问题,建议及时联系技术支持人员寻求帮助。
在共享虚拟主机环境中保持良好的性能表现需要我们关注多个方面,其中之一就是合理管理邮件系统。当遇到因邮件队列过长而引起的性能下降问题时,按照上述指导进行适当的清理工作可以帮助有效缓解这一状况。同时也要注意预防此类事件的发生,确保网站能够始终为用户提供流畅稳定的访问体验。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/158497.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。